摘要
Some aspects of multiple-wavelength interaction on solid targets have been experimentally studied at CO//2-laser wavelengths with 1-nsec pulses. Contrary to predictions, the use of a two-line (10. 6- and 9. 6- mu m) source does not reduce the back reflection. This result could be explained by a very short Brillouin interaction length and/or a very low saturation level. The hot-electron production is also not significantly modified by multiline illumination. Significant sidebands were measured at 8. 7 and 12 mu m. Some 1 one-half -dimensional simulations with mobile ions indicate that those sidebands probably originate from the beat frequency resonant density at 0. 0123n//c.
